HAPPY BIRTHDAY, SWEET DEE!
I am a recent convert to “It’s Always Sunny in Philadelphia” and I am delighted to report that the beautiful and hilarious Kaitlin Olson, who plays Deandra “Sweet Dee” Reynolds, just turned 34 this past Tuesday. Happy fuck yeah birthday!
This scene above is from The Nightman Cometh, which, along with Dr. Horrible, is making people too cool for musical theater totally love musical theater. Sweet Dee is, of course, totally believable as she sings to the Tiny Boy, Baby Boy that she wants/needs to make love to her (played by her brother). Her fine stagework is made all the more impressive by the fact that she cannot raise her arms.
Though I sometimes long for Dee to realize she’s gorgeous and land some rich dude and be done with it, she is, of course, appalling, which makes her, of course, more appealing. From Fafarazzi.com: “Although Deandra was originally written as a female voice of sanity to contrast with her ill-intentioned co-stars, the character became an equal participant in the gang’s illicit and morally questionable activities after Olson was cast.” Thank. God.
So: Fuck Yeah to the gorgeous, hilarious and talented Kaitlin Olson! Alas, she’s got one year until she’s ugly and untalented, according to Colette Burson, co-creator of “Hung.” Crazy how that happens!
